The actual topic is upgrading, let's discuss about bugzilla too.

bugs.webkit.org still uses the ancient and unsecure 4.2.11 bugzilla.
The last release from 4.2 series is 4.2.16 (2015 Dec 22) which means
the EOL of 4.2. The latest releases are 4.4.11 and 5.0.2.

Once we could upgrade to 4.4+, a very old annoying bug would be fixed:
https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=124047 . (If you review a
patch, you aren't cc-ed to the bug to be able to follow the future
of the bug. You won't be notified if the author fixes what you asked
or if the patch breaks the build or makes tests fail.)
